Overview:
This property is found near the downtown area of the city of Ottawa. The Econo Lodge Downtown Ottawa is just a few minutes away from the University of Ottawa as well as the many museums, historical attractions and downtown business areas. It is less than one kilometer from the Rideau Canal and the Royal Canadian Mint. It is also nearby the Rideau Center Mall, Sparks Street Mall and the Byward Market.
This location is can be found at 475 Rideau St. in Ottawa, Canada. The Econo Lodge Downtown Ottawa is about 13 miles from Ottawa International Airport. It is two miles from the nearest train station.
Rooms at this hotel contain phones with free local calling, coffee or tea machines and cable TV. All rooms at the Econo Lodge Downtown Ottawa are air conditioned.
This location serves a free continental breakfast. Other amenities to look forward to include a currency exchange center, free parking, wireless Internet and cold weather hook ups. The Econo Lodge Downtown Ottawa also offers free wireless high speed Internet.

Date of Stay:
May, 2009
Seemed to be for college and working class kids, wanting a place to stay near downtown Ottawa to party. Just verging on a rough part of town. Lots of beer bottles visible through the windows of some of the guest's rooms. Marginal conti breakfast. Starts at 7am, too late for anyone with serious business to do in the city. Just a bunch of pastries and Cheerios really. Asked for taxis on two occassions, 0645 one day and 0330 the next day. Neither of them was called for me despite my pre-arranging. The night guy 'forgot' both times. I was able to easily flag one however.

Date of Stay:
June, 2008
The outside was nothing special but once we got there we were pleasantly surprised. The rooms were clean and I was able to park close to my door. The staff were friendly and helpful, they suggested great places to take the kids. I was able to get my work done while my family played tourist. The breakfast was ok; we were able to walk to "the Market" for dinner. I only wish they had a pool. Overall our stay was a good mix of comfort and price for a family of 4. We'll be back here in winter to skate on the canal.

Date of Stay:
May, 2009
Excellent location and room came with refrigerator. It was very noisy at night. I wasn't too happy the first night of our stay. The bed was hard. The pillows were soft. The noise of the other guests hanging out on the balconies kept us up. The room I was in was next to the stairwell and ice machine. Guests coming in and out, ice machine water valve kept turning on every 22 seconds and kept us up. Thank goodness we were too exhausted the next night for these issues to bother us.Next time we are in Ottawa, I'll spend the extra $40-50 per night for more upgraded accommodations.

Date of Stay:
September, 2007
Very convenient location (5 min walk to downtown), plenty of restaurants and supermarkets around, bus near the entrance. Quiet, clean, friendly and helpful staff. Bad note: furniture a little worn out, 2 drawers broken, air-condition too noisy, wireless internet signal too weak and often loose the connection. About what you would expect for the price.
